| Summary: | In order to meet the requirements of running over-long, diesel-electric hybrid and power-distributed heavy haul train formations, a multi-mode marshaling was proposed, supporting the diesel-electric coupling and eight-locomotive coupling. Moreover, a formation solution with 40 electric and diesel locomotives coupled in five consists in a wired manner was realized, in coordination with the distributed power (DP) system. In the support of this solution, more heavy haul trains could be operated in the sections without increasing power supply capacity, and the requirements of heavy haul transport with mixed locomotives of different types could be met. The effectiveness of this solution has been verified on an electric locomotive project in South Africa. |
